    I'm super jealous that you can shop for whiskey in Costco proper. We have the little add-on store connected to Costco, but the prices and selection are never as good as what I see on here.

    Biggest suggestion? Don't get too caught up in the FOMO mentality. Lots of stuff that is inexpensive at retail for a reason gets crazy high valuations on secondary. It is driven by a lower supply, but the demand is high due to fear of missing out on being able to say you had some, not because it is some wildly amazing offering.

    The other two batches of 2019, A119 and C919, are higher proof (135/137) which is good, but they're a little bit harsher than past ECBP batches at that proof IMO. They're still great bottles, but B519 is special for 2019.
